    Just a note on the saddle color.
    We have looked all around us to find something we like that will match the saddle on the bronze Rt. We have just not found anything that we are willing to put our name on. The options that other customers have chosen are; leave them black, purchase them and take them to their local upholstery shop and have them recovered. Another option is to send us your material and we will cover them at no extra charge.

    We want only the best for our customers.
